Gluten Free Peach Crisp

Gluten Free Peach Crisp Recipe

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 385

Ingredients
  

  • 6 cups sliced ripe peaches (about 5-6 medium)
  • 2 tbsp cornstarch
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1 cup gluten-free r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up almond flour
  • 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/2 cup cold unsalted butter, cubed

Method
 

  1. Heat oven to 375°F (190°C). Toss peaches with cornstarch, sugar, lemon juice, vanilla, and cinnamon in a large bowl.
  2. Stir oats, almond flour, brown sugar, and salt. Cut in cold butter until mixture looks like coarse crumbs with some pea-sized lumps.
  3. Transfer peach mixture and any juices to an 8×8-inch baking dish. Sprinkle crumble evenly on top, pressing some down and leaving some peaks.
  4. Bake 35-40 minutes until edges bubble thickly and topping is deep golden. Cool 10 minutes, then scoop into bowls and serve warm.

Notes

Ripe but still-firm peaches give the best texture. If yours are very soft, use them the day you buy them. A scoop of ice cream or a drizzle of cold cream is never a bad idea.
